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8138 85358455 3182
624 2996006963
624 2996006963
547823394 84040747889 29
All about undefined
Interested in learning more?
624 2996006963
547823394 84040747889 29
See more
20051728246 67703
946 820 91983141117 74450287146
See more
57 8423045017
811713 539 2857615783 5965
See more